AU - Dastgheib, M.B. AU - koleini, Sara AU - Fakhrahmad, S.M. TI - Design and implementation of Persian spelling detection and correction system based on Semantic PT - JOURNAL ARTICLE TA - jsdp JN - jsdp VO - 16 VI - 3 IP - 3 4099 - http://jsdp.rcisp.ac.ir/article-1-668-fa.html 4100 - http://jsdp.rcisp.ac.ir/article-1-668-fa.pdf SO - jsdp 3 AB  - طراحی و پیاده‌سازی ابزارهای پردازش زبان طبیعی فارسی، بر اساس ویژگی‌های خاص این زبان، همواره با چالش‌هایی مواجه است. با توجه به این‌که سامانه‌های تصحیح املای خودکار در حوزه‌های مختلفی از قبیل تصحیح پرس‌و‌جوها، بررسی املای واژگان در اینترنت و برنامه‌های ویراستاری متنی کاربرد دارد، لازم است تا برای زبان فارسی نیز نرم‌افزارهای مناسب ایجاد شود. در این مقاله ابتدا مقدمه‌ای در‌خصوص انواع خطاهای املایی، راه‌کارهای شناسایی و تصحیح خطاها شرح داده شده و سپس به معرفی سامانه پارسی‌اسپل که بر اساس معنای واژگان فارسی، خطاها را شناسایی و تصحیح می‌کند، می‌پردازیم. با توجه به نتایج حاصله از ارزیابی سامانه پارسی‌اسپل با سایر نرم‌افزارهای مشابه رایج، مشخص شد که سامانه پارسی اسپل به‌عنوان ابزار مؤثری جهت شناسایی و پیشنهاد واژه‌های صحیح برای خطاهای غیر‌واژه و واژه حقیقی است. در مراحل شناسایی و پیشنهاد، معیارF- به‌صورت معناداری بهبود یافته است. همچنین نتایج ارزیابی نشان داده که سامانه پارسی اسپل خطاهای واژه حقیقی بیشتری را شناسایی کرده و قادر به ارائه و پیشنهاد واژه‌های جایگزین صحیح، برای واژه‌های نادرست است و مقدار معیار بازخوانی در شناسایی خطای واژه حقیقی به‌صورت معناداری بیشتر از نرم‌افزارهای رقیب آن است. CP - IRAN IN - LG - eng PB - jsdp PG - 128 PT - Applicable YR - 2019